The Atlanta Braves shut out the Chicago White Sox, 2-0, on August 20, 2026, at Rate Field. Grant Holmes pitched six scoreless innings, allowing only one hit. Austin Riley contributed offensively with an RBI single, while Mauricio Dubón had a productive game, going 3-for-4. Holmes' strong performance helped the Braves end a losing streak and salvage the series, after a prior postponed game.
